Link Helps Petersburn & Craigneuk Go Digital as the Jackson Learning Centre Opens for Business

Local people in Petersburn and Craigneuk are set to benefit from a brand new computer learning suite which will offer improved opportunities to learn new things, access the Internet and improve work-related skills through tailored training. The Jackson Learning Centre, which has a fully fitted computer suite with 12 networked PCs, will be officially opened by Karen Whitefield MSP on Friday 3 March.

Based in Jackson Church, the centre can be used by the local community free of charge. It has been set up thanks to a partnership initiative called PC Digital Links, involving Petersburn Craigneuk Community Forum and Jackson Church together with Linkwide, North Lanarkshire Council Stronger Communities and North Lanarkshire Council Community Learning and Development Airdrie South Patch Team.

This exciting initiative brings just over £83,000 of investment to Petersburn and Craigneuk thanks to funding and support from Scottish Enterprise Lanarkshire and Communities Scotland.

Brenda Higgins, Director of Regeneration and Development at Linkwide said: “ We are delighted to have helped develop this innovative project and we would like to thank the community and our partners for all their hard work making it happen.”
